Educational Benefits: A Gateway to Early STEM Learning

One of the strongest arguments in favor of magnetic tiles is their ability to introduce foundational STEM concepts in a playful, hands-on manner. When children build a simple cube, a bridge, or a tower, they are intuitively exploring geometry, symmetry, and balance. The magnetic force itself becomes a tangible lesson in physics — children quickly learn that like poles repel and opposite poles attract, often experimenting with different orientations. Moreover, the translucent colors allow for light exploration (e.g., placing them on a window or light table), which can lead to discussions about color mixing and light transmission.

Research in early childhood education consistently emphasizes the importance of open-ended play. Unlike many battery-powered toys that dictate a single correct use, magnetic tiles have no prescribed outcome. A child can build a castle one day and a rocket ship the next, or simply sort the pieces by shape and color. This flexibility encourages divergent thinking and problem-solving. For older children (ages 5–8), magnetic tiles can be integrated into math lessons: counting sides, understanding fractions (e.g., two small squares make a rectangle), or exploring 2D-to-3D transformations. In this sense, magnetic tiles serve as a bridge between concrete manipulation and abstract reasoning.

Developmental Impact: Fine Motor, Spatial, and Social Skills

Another critical dimension is the developmental impact on fine motor skills. Picking up small triangular or square tiles, aligning them precisely, and pressing them together requires hand-eye coordination and finger dexterity. For toddlers and preschoolers, this repeated practice strengthens the small muscles of the hand, which is essential for later tasks like writing and buttoning.

Spatial reasoning — the ability to mentally visualize and manipulate objects in space — is a cognitive skill strongly correlated with success in mathematics and engineering fields. A study published in *Child Development* found that children who engaged in construction play, including magnetic building sets, performed better on spatial transformation tasks. When a child attempts to build a three-dimensional shape from a two-dimensional diagram, or when they rotate a piece to fit into a corner, they are exercising visuospatial skills in a low-stakes, enjoyable environment.

Socially, magnetic tiles are an excellent tool for cooperative play. When two or more children build together, they must negotiate roles, share pieces, and resolve conflicts (e.g., “Can I use the blue square?”). They also learn to communicate their ideas: “I think we need a triangle here to make a roof.” This peer interaction fosters language development, empathy, and teamwork. In classroom settings, teachers often use magnetic tiles for collaborative projects, making them a versatile resource for both free play and structured group activities.

Safety Considerations: Are Magnetic Tiles Safe?

Safety is a paramount concern for any children’s toy. High-quality magnetic tiles, such as those from reputable brands like Magna-Tiles, PicassoTiles, or Connetix, are designed with enclosed magnets — the magnets are fully sealed inside sturdy plastic, preventing accidental swallowing. This is crucial because if a child were to ingest small, powerful magnets (as can happen with loose magnetic balls), the consequences could be severe, including intestinal perforation. However, magnetic tiles are generally considered safe *provided* they meet two conditions: (1) the magnets are securely encased, and (2) the tiles are large enough (typically 2–3 inches on each side) to pose no choking hazard.

The American Academy of Pediatrics recommends that loose magnets and small magnetic parts be kept away from children under three years old. For magnetic tiles, most manufacturers suggest ages 3 and up. However, many parents introduce them earlier under strict supervision. It is also worth noting that the plastic used in magnetic tiles is typically BPA-free and phthalate-free, though not all budget brands adhere to the same safety standards. Always look for certifications such as ASTM (American Society for Testing and Materials) or CE marking (European conformity).

Age Appropriateness: Who Benefits Most?

Magnetic tiles are most beneficial for children between the ages of 3 and 8. Toddlers (ages 18–36 months) can enjoy stacking and knocking down simple towers, but they may lack the fine motor control to connect tiles at precise angles. Plus, they are more likely to mouth objects, so adult supervision is essential. For preschoolers (ages 3–5), the tiles offer a perfect challenge: simple structures are easily achieved, giving a sense of accomplishment, while more complex builds (like a 3D castle with arches) provide an engaging challenge. Early elementary children (ages 6–8) can incorporate tiles into STEM challenges: building a bridge that supports weight, creating a geodesic dome, or learning about magnetic polarity.

Teenagers and adults may also find magnetic tiles satisfying for stress relief or architectural modeling, but the primary audience remains young children. Some advanced sets include wheels, hinges, or LED lights, extending the play value to age 10 or beyond.

Potential Drawbacks: Limitations and Alternatives

Despite their many merits, magnetic tiles are not without drawbacks. The most common complaint is their cost. A quality starter set of 100 pieces can cost $70–$120, and larger sets easily exceed $200. While they are durable (many families keep them for years), the upfront investment is significant compared to cheaper building blocks like LEGO Duplo or wooden blocks.

Another limitation is that magnetic tiles are somewhat limited in structural complexity compared to traditional interlocking bricks. Because the magnets only connect along flat edges, you cannot create the intricate, load-bearing designs possible with LEGO or K’Nex. Some children may become frustrated when a tall tower collapses because the magnetic connection is weaker than a physical snap-fit. However, this can also be a learning opportunity about stability and center of gravity.

Additionally, some parents worry about screen time replacement. While magnetic tiles are a healthy, screen-free alternative, they cannot replace all types of play. Children still need outdoor physical activity, pretend play with dolls or action figures, and artistic expression. Magnetic tiles are a wonderful supplement to a well-rounded toy collection, but they should not be the only option.

Finally, there is the issue of storage. Magnetic tiles can be bulky, and without proper organization, pieces easily get lost. Investing in a storage bin or a mesh bag is almost necessary to keep the set intact.
